The greeters at the door are always helpful and friendly. The facility is clean. The workout room is so well stocked with machines and options. It's lovely with windows and overlooks. I love the flexibility to work out in aerobics rooms when there are no classes in them. I like that it's quiet - rarely any music pumping. I can hear my own music or podcasts. Rules are gently enforced - for example children are welcome, but there is definitely someone making sure they are safe when they use equipment. The machines have great screens with options to watch or play games. There is always an easy space to get changed in and use bathrooms. The general atmosphere is friendly without feeling like you have to socialize if you just want to get in and out and do your thing. I have never had a bad interaction with anyone, and it just feels easy and fun. Parking can be a challenge at peak times - that's the only difficulty!
